Billie Holiday (born Eleanora Fagan; April 7, 1915 - July 17, 1959) was an American jazz and swing music singer. Nicknamed " Lady Day " by her friend and music partner, Lester Young, Holiday made a significant contribution to jazz music and pop singing.

Holiday had three abusive husbands: two heroin addicts (the first was trombonist Jimmy Monroe, seen here) and a mafia enforcer. She reportedly had better luck with some of her lovers, who included Orson Welles and Tallulah Bankhead. Without a child of her own, she frequently offered to babysit friends' kids. One was future comedian Billy Crystal, the son of Commodore Music Store owner Jack.

Written with Arthur Herzog Jr. it is said that Billie's lyric was inspired on real-life heartache, when her husband, Jimmy Monroe, came home one night with lipstick traces on his collar. Billie Holiday (born Eleanora Fagan; April 7, 1915 - July 17, 1959) was an American jazz singer and songwriter. She was also called "Lady Day", a nickname that her friend and musical partner Lester Young gave her. Holiday was a very important influence on jazz and pop singing.

Billie Holiday's first marriage to Jimmy Monroe lasted from 1941 to 1947. Monroe is said to have been an excessive drinker and opium smoker when Holiday was dating him, via Cheat Sheet..
